Job Description

We are seeking a passionate and resourceful Medical Transport Captain to join our Transport Office team. In this role, you will play a vital part in ensuring the safe, punctual, and comfortable transportation of our clients. You will take ownership of maintaining vehicle readiness, coordinating transport schedules, and ensuring client well-being during journeys.

Responsibilities

  • Safely transport residents to and from nursing homes, hospitals, specialist clinics, and community appointments, ensuring punctual, smooth, and comfortable journeys.
  • Operate medical transport vehicles in accordance with traffic regulations, defensive driving principles, and organisational safety protocols.
  • Assist residents with boarding and alighting, including wheelchair handling, securing mobility aids, and ensuring proper seatbelt and safety restraints.
  • Monitor residents general well-being during transit and perform basic visual health observations, escalating concerns to nursing or centre staff as required.
  • Respond appropriately to medical or emergency situations during transport, including administering basic life support (CPR/AED) when necessary, in accordance with training and protocols.
  • Ensure vehicle records are updated in CAMs and daily schedules comply to TMS.
  • Conduct daily vehicle inspections to ensure roadworthiness, cleanliness, and readiness for medical transport, including checks on safety and emergency equipment.
  • Support nursing homes with ad-hoc transport needs (eg. medicine pick-up)
  • Assist with maintaining a clean, safe, and orderly environment within the vehicle.
  • Undertake multi-skilled tasks or other duties as assigned.

Requirements

  • Possess a valid Class 4 driving licence.
  • Defensive driving certification is preferred.
  • Possess valid CPR and AED certification certification must be kept current.
  • Certified Paramedic qualification is preferred (optional). Training will be provided for candidates without the certifications.
  • Prior experience in medical transport, hospitals, nursing homes, ambulance services, or community care settings is highly advantageous.
  • Demonstrated ability to handle elderly or medically vulnerable individuals with care, patience, and professionalism.
  • Basic knowledge of emergency response procedures and safe patient handling techniques.
  • Experience in basic vehicle troubleshooting or mechanical repair is a plus.
  • Strong interpersonal and communication skills, with the ability to work collaboratively with healthcare, nursing, and operations teams.
  • Able to work independently, manage time effectively under tight schedules, and adapt to changing transport needs.
  • Basic proficiency in digital transport/log systems.

About St Lukes Eldercare

St Lukes ElderCare (SLEC) is a Christian healthcare provider dedicated to enriching the lives of seniors in Singapore, regardless of race, language and religion.

Guided by our GRACE philosophy of care, we are committed to providing compassionate and holistic care that fosters autonomy and choice. To empower elders of varying needs, from the fit to the frail, we offer a comprehensive suite of services islandwide. These include community-based programmes that promote active ageing centre-based offerings such as day care, rehabilitation and nursing residential (nursing home) services for long-term care and home-based services covering medical, nursing and therapy needs.

Leveraging our legacy of over 25 years, we are on an unstoppable mission to transform care challenges of Singapore's ageing population. Through innovation, collaboration and education, we seek to elevate the community care sector, where elders thrive in their golden years and age with dignity, independence and joy.

Incorporated in 1999, SLEC is a registered charity and an Institution of a Public Character.
